Main Responsibilities:
- Maintain the plant at its maximum efficiency.
- Manage Plant maintenance for assigned plant.
- Coordinate with maintenance planner for safe execution of the activities.
- Planning of preventive maintenance.
- Implementation of the contract management process and general management practices in a safe and cost-effective way.
- Optimise resources offered by the company
- Plan improvements for cost reduction in the accomplishment of tasks aiming at better use of available time and the individual protection of the team.
- Preparation of inspection and service reports within a defined timeline as per contract.
- Command the team, distribute and control the tasks assigned as well as job orders.
- Responsible for troubleshooting and maintenance jobs.
- Responsible for the implementation of safe working practices.
- Responsible for Zero Breakdown due to maintenance negligence.
Requirements:
- Educational Requirement: BE/BSc Mechanical degree (Mandatory registration with Pakistan Engineering Council)
- Experience: Minimum 10 years of relevant experience in a similar capacity.
- Hands-on experience in Mechanical Maintenance of the HFO power plant and its auxiliaries is a must.
- Experience in Maintenance Management Tools e.g. Maximo.
- Prior experience of the Wartsila W46 engine is an advantage.
- Understanding of workplace safety.
